Pearl Jam Announces the First Leg of World Tour in Support of Their New Self-Titled Record Due out May 2

Business Wire, March 7, 2006

SEATTLE -- Pearl Jam announced today the first leg of their 2006 worldwide tour. Leg one of the tour is scheduled to kick off on May 9th in Toronto, and will wrap up on June 3rd in East Rutherford, NJ.

My Morning Jacket will open on this leg of the tour.

Public on-sale dates and ticket information will be announced in local markets in the coming weeks.

Leg One of Pearl Jam's 2006 World Wide Tour Follows:

DATE         CITY                     VENUE
May 9        Toronto, ON              Air Canada Centre
May 10       Toronto, ON              Air Canada Centre
May 12       Albany, NY               Pepsi Arena
May 13       Hartford, CT             New England Dodge Music Center
May 16       Chicago, IL              United Center
May 19       Grand Rapids, MI         Van Andel Arena
May 20       Cleveland, OH            Quicken Loans Arena
May 22       Detroit, MI              Palace of Auburn Hills
May 24       Boston, MA               TD Banknorth Garden
May 27       Philadelphia, PA         Tweeter Center at the Waterfront
May 30       Washington, D.C.         Verizon Center
June 1       East Rutherford, NJ      Continental Airlines Arena
June 3       East Rutherford, NJ      Continental Airlines Arena

Dates are subject to change due to professional sports team playoff
schedules, etc.

Pearl Jam's 2006 worldwide tour is in support of the band's new, self-titled studio record due out May 2. The first single off the forthcoming album, "World Wide Suicide" is available now for a limited period of time for FREE as an unrestricted download on www.pearljam.com.
